Hi all,well here is my first light with my new fsq ,i had taken some images earlier only to realize i had field rotation :rolleyes:..so one and a half hours later i had good polar alignment:)
Any way i present eta in HA ...seeing as the moon was 91%.
Combination of 14 images at 10 minutes each.
I subtracted darks and bias and tweaked the image in photoshop,all comments welcome and if you see any issues in it ,feel free to set me straight:welcome: heres the link..http://www.pbase.com/skelty/image/98815172
Click on original to see the full image...enjoy
